Cost of Living Comparison Between Australia and Us Virgin Islands Cost of Living Comparison Between Australia and Us Virgin Islands

🙂 Solo nomad: Australia is 42.1% cheaper than Us Virgin Islands without rent, and 34.4% cheaper with rent.
🙂 Family of 3: Australia is 41.1% cheaper than Us Virgin Islands without rent, and 47.1% cheaper with rent.
